You could try going to the SOUND folder in the games directory and click on SETSOUND to set your midi and digital audio options in windows. If you copy the cds content to your pc, start the game from dosbox or a launcher, running the HOSPITAL file, and have no sound, it may be because the games config hasnt been able to write any audio settings. If u have done this start the game normally and the sound will work nice and smooth. Make sure to set "Creative Labs Sound Blaster Pro (New Version)" on "MIDI Music" and "Creative Labs Sound Blaster 16 or AWE32" on "Digital audio". Just execute "SETSOUND.EXE" in the "SOUND" directory and configure the sound itself. Theme Hospital works fine on Version 0.74.
